About Concordia University

Concordia University is a private nonprofit institution located in Ann Arbor, Michigan. Affiliated with the Lutheran Church–Missouri Synod, Concordia University offers undergraduate and graduate programs across liberal arts, business, education, and health professions. No enrollment figures, completion rates, or specific program data are currently reported in IPEDS under this listing.

Concordia University Ann Arbor provides programs in areas such as business administration, education, health and human services, and the liberal arts. The institution serves students seeking a faith-based academic environment with career-oriented degree pathways. Specific credential-level data are not listed separately at this time.

Ann Arbor is located in Washtenaw County in southeastern Michigan and is home to a strong higher education presence, including the University of Michigan. Concordia University's campus offers students a smaller, values-centered alternative within this academically rich community.

Accreditation: Higher Learning Commission
